FLAVAN-4-OL

Base Information Edit
  • Chemical Name:FLAVAN-4-OL
  • CAS No.:487-25-2
  • Molecular Formula:C15H14O2
  • Molecular Weight:226.275
  • Hs Code.:
  • NSC Number:77515
  • DSSTox Substance ID:DTXSID60964098
  • Nikkaji Number:J86.472B
  • Wikipedia:Flavan-4-ol
  • Wikidata:Q62007784
  • Mol file:487-25-2.mol
FLAVAN-4-OL

Synonyms:4-Flavanol(6CI,7CI,8CI);4-Hydroxyflavan;NSC 77515;2-Phenyl-3,4-dihydro-2H-chromen-4-ol;

Chemical Property of FLAVAN-4-OL Edit
Chemical Property:
  • Vapor Pressure:1.48E-06mmHg at 25°C 
  • Refractive Index:1.618 
  • Boiling Point:383.2 °C at 760 mmHg 
  • Flash Point:177.3 °C 
  • PSA:29.46000 
  • Density:1.2 g/cm3 
  • LogP:3.24380 
  • XLogP3:2.7
  • Hydrogen Bond Donor Count:1
  • Hydrogen Bond Acceptor Count:2
  • Rotatable Bond Count:1
  • Exact Mass:226.099379685
  • Heavy Atom Count:17
  • Complexity:247
